Indians fall to Northeast, 14-12

Indians fall to Northeast, 14-12

Booneville, Miss. – In the latest of the long standing rivalry showdown, between Itawamba Community College and Northeast Mississippi Community College, the Indians came up just short, dropping a 14-12 decision Thursday.

The Indians (1-4, 1-2 MACJC North) trailed 7-0 at halftime, but an 89-yard scoop and score by Sylvonta Oliver (Sardis) with under two minutes left in the third quarter. pulled the Indians within one, after a failed two-point attempt.

With seven minutes remaining, the Indians threw for a go-ahead touchdown pass, but an unsportsmanlike penalty negated the score, and Northeast intercepted a pass on the following play. The Tigers took advantage of a fumble on the Indians next drive, recovering the loose ball for a touchdown.

The Indians gave themselves a chance to force overtime as Clark Mills (Ecru) connected with Collins Woods III (Mobile, Ala.) on a two yard touchdown pass, but the two point attempt was no good.

With 18 seconds remaining, the Indians recovered the onside kick to give themselves another shot at the win, but Northeast picked off the Hail Mary attempt to secure the win.

Mills finished the night throwing 12-35 for 115 yards with one touchdown and two interceptions.

Nick Smith (Cleveland) led the Indians defensively with 13 tackles.
